Reported risk: Ottawa, February 21, 2019 - The food recall warning issued on February 11, 2019 has been updated to include additional product information. This additional information was identified during the Canadian Food Inspection Agency's (CFIA) food safety investigation. Industry is recalling various brands of debittered brewer's yeast from the marketplace because they contain peanut which is not declared on the label. People with an allergy to peanut should not consume the recalled products described below. The following products have been sold from the locations identified below.
